DIRECTOR OF CLIENT RELATIONS

Manage the team responsible for the delivery of effective and efficient administration of non-qualified executive benefit plans. Responsible for the development of the department. Serves as the primary liaison with carriers and enterprise level clients to facilitate the administrative aspects of policies and plans. This position reports to the Vice President of Client Success

Responsibilities

Coach, develop, mentor, and manage the Client Relationship Team from both a team and individual perspective

Perform Quarterly Performance Reviews for direct reports

Perform bi-weekly pull-ups with direct reports to go over their Results Progress and Issues

Listen to recorded calls and review electronic communication to provide feedback to the Client Relationship Team members

Revise existing and implement new policies and procedures to ensure the Client Relationship Team is providing superior customer service in a professional, timely, and accurate manner

Ensure policies and procedures are being followed through training and review of everyone's work product

Develop relationships with assigned clients and act as primary contact with clients and advisors on plan administration issues

Schedule and lead meetings with clients to provide updates on the administration of their plan

Ensure plan participants are responded to on service-related inquiries in a timely fashion

Ensure mapbenefits (administration database) is updated timely to reflect changes in plan participants' fund allocations, beneficiaries, contact information, etc.

Ensure all participant terminations, death claims, payroll deferrals, distributions, asset allocation changes, etc. are processed timely

Handle non-qualified executive benefit plan enrollments by organizing and coordinating the annual enrollment process for each corporate client including the process for enrolling people throughout the calendar year. This will include coordination and updating of the online enrollment process, processing of enrollment forms, preparation of enrollment and communication materials, as well as conducting onsite enrollment presentations and online webinars.

Ensure mapbenefits is updated to track periodic and one-time service requests as well as plan participant inquiries

Generate reports of service events requiring attention during subsequent one month, quarterly, or annual intervals (e.g., participant statements, corporate accounting reports, etc.)

Maintain a comprehensive understanding of all of the plan designs and plan provisions, with the ability to interpret legal non-qualified plan documents

Maintain contemporary knowledge of accounting and legal issues affecting non-qualified executive benefit plans

Make enhancement recommendations for existing plan documents and confirm documents are compliant with relevant tax laws

Implement new plans (e.g., designing new plans and working with counsel to create the plan document, setting up the client and/or plan in our administrative platform, creating enrollment materials, developing communication pieces, etc.)

Transition existing plans to our administrative platform

Asset / Liability management for non-qualified deferred compensation plans

Qualifications

Education and Experience

Four-year college degree.

Five years of experience in administration of non-qualified executive benefit plans preferred

Three years of management or supervisory experience
